The biggest recipients of NRA (in Millions): $7,740,521 - JOHN McCAIN - Senate $6.99M - RICHARD BURR (R-NC) Senate $4,551,146 ROY BLUNT (R-MO) Senate $4,418,012 TOM TILLIS (R-NC) Senate $3.3M - MARCO RUBIO (R-FL) Senate, an A + From NRA to Marco Rubio - friendly legislative position.

$3,124,273 - JONNI ERNST (R-IA) Senate $3,879,064 - CORY GARDNER (R-CO) Senate $3,061,941 - ROB PORTMAN (R-OH) Senate $2,896,732 - TOD YOUNG (R-IN) Senate $2,861,047 - BILL CASSIDY (R-LA) Senate $9,900 - CHUCK GRASSLEY (R-IA) Senate $9,900 - BRUCE POLIQUIN (R-ME) House $3,00 - DEVIN NUNES (R-CA) House Source: Center for Responsive Politics.

Among the top 100 House recipients of the NRA, 95 are Republican (New York Times-Opinion- Center for Responsive Politics). Dollar figures are career totals going all the way back to 1989.
